Main Specs

  FirePro S7150 GeForce 930MX
Power consumption (TDP) 150 Watt 17 Watt
Interface PCIe 3.0 x16 PCIe 3.0 x8
Supplementary power connectors 1x 6-pin None
Memory type GDDR5 DDR3, GDDR5
Maximum RAM amount 8 GB 2 GB
Display Connectors No outputs No outputs

  • FirePro S7150 has 782% more power consumption, than GeForce 930MX.
  • FirePro S7150 is connected by PCIe 3.0 x16, and GeForce 930MX uses PCIe 3.0 x8 interface.
  • FirePro S7150 has 6 GB more memory, than GeForce 930MX.
  • FirePro S7150 is used in Desktops, and GeForce 930MX - in Laptops.
  • FirePro S7150 is build with GCN 3.0 architecture, and GeForce 930MX - with Maxwell.
  • Core clock speed of GeForce 930MX is 32 MHz higher, than FirePro S7150.
  • FirePro S7150 and GeForce 930MX are manufactured by 28 nm process technology.
  • Memory clock speed of FirePro S7150 is 3000 MHz higher, than GeForce 930MX.
